Magic: The Gathering Limited Edition Alpha stands as a foundational pillar in the history of trading card games, and Raise Dead (card #122) plays a vital role within that legacy. Released in 1993, this white mana sorcery allows players to return a target creature from their graveyard to their hand, offering immediate strategic flexibility. As one of the most accessible cards from the original Alpha set, it serves as an essential piece for enthusiasts building comprehensive collections of early Magic history. Raise Dead exemplifies the simplicity and power of early card design, making it a favorite among historians and completists alike. Collectors often seek Alpha prints to appreciate the craftsmanship and historical significance of the game’s debut era. Whether you are a veteran player or a new collector diving into TCG history, adding Raise Dead from this 1993 release provides a tangible connection to the origins of Magic: The Gathering.
